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ree required
  • 5–10 years of experience in benefits administration products and platforms
  • Demonstrated experience servicing clients and leading client‑driven initiatives in a benefits administration or benefits technology setting
  • 2–5 years of direct project or program management experience, managing complex, cross‑functional initiatives
  • Strong understanding of service delivery models, operational workflows, and annual enrollment cycles
  • Proficiency with Smartsheet (strongly required), Jira, and related project management tools
  • Working knowledge of Agile, Scrum, and Waterfall methodologies
  • Exceptional communication, organization, and stakeholder‑management skills
  • Ability to work independently in a remote environment while managing multiple priorities
  • PMP certification preferred
  • Experience leading or supporting annual enrollment projects at scale
  • Background in benefits technology, consulting, or SaaS environments
  • Experience driving enterprise‑level change or large‑scale operational improvement initiatives

Responsibilities

  • Lead and manage client‑facing projects within a benefits administration environment, ensuring alignment between client expectations, service delivery teams, and internal stakeholders.
  • Drive projects related to client service delivery, benefits platform enhancements, operational readiness, and annual enrollment planning and execution.
  • Serve as a trusted partner to client service teams by proactively identifying risks, managing dependencies, and resolving issues that may impact client experience or delivery timelines.
  • Lead or support annual enrollment–related projects, including planning, cross‑team coordination, readiness tracking, and post‑AE analysis.
  • Manage internal initiatives that directly support client success, service model improvements, and benefits administration operational efficiency.
  • Oversee enterprise programs such as technology implementations, process optimization, and enhancements to benefits administration tools and workflows.
  • Develop, maintain, and execute detailed project plans using Smartsheet as a primary tool, along with Jira and other project management platforms as needed.
  • Apply Agile, Scrum, or Waterfall methodologies appropriately based on project scope and client needs.
  • Track and manage timelines, budgets, risks, issues, and dependencies to ensure successful delivery.
  • Communicate project status, milestones, risks, and outcomes clearly and consistently to stakeholders at all levels.
